I also would say go for Yacht/Beach Club and use their water area. There is a shallow two-inch pool for kids, a "lazy river" inner tube/swim area (I think it even goes under a bridge), regular quiet pools, very huge water slide (this might be a drawback as the slides at the moderates and other hotels are smaller), sand -- sounds like enough water park for a 3 year old. Plus there's the fabulous beaches and cream ice cream parlour there. The water parks all have giant rides for adult, not for toddlers. Typhoon Lagoon has the more small-child geared childrens area (as other posters have pointed out). Unless you want someone else to be watching your child while you explore all the rides, a water park isn't the way to go. Also, there is no such thing as half day admission -- they get you for the full price no matter how long you stay. :(

TYPHOON LAGOON!! Definately!! We went there this last trip with out DS (almost 3 at the time). There is LOTS of stuff for them to do there including a great kids play area. Plus DS really loved the lazy river!

I should mention (since I didn't know this when we went) they will NOT let you go down the slide with your son - at least that is what we were told when we tried on a few of the slides.

Blizzard Beach had too many BIG slides for us.
